What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Cairo to Dar Es Salaam?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Cairo to Dar Es Salaam cl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

For Cairo to Dar Es Salaam, Saturday is the cheapest day to fly on average and Thursday is the most expensive. Flying from Dar Es Salaam back to Cairo, the best deals are generally found on Wednesday, with Saturday being the most expensive.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Cairo to Dar Es Salaam?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Cairo to Dar Es Salaam,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Cairo to Dar Es Salaam is April, where tickets cost $410 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are August and July,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$735 and $553 respectively.

FAQs for booking flights from Cairo to Dar Es Salaam

  • Do I need a passport to fly between Cairo and Dar Es Salaam?

    Yes, you'll most likely have to show a valid passport before boarding the plane in Cairo and on arrival in Dar Es Salaam.

  • Which aircraft models fly most regularly from Cairo to Dar Es Salaam?

    The Boeing 737-800 is the aircraft model that flies most regularly on the Cairo to Dar Es Salaam flight route.

  • Which airline alliances offer flights from Cairo to Dar Es Salaam?

    Star Alliance is the only airline alliance operating flights between Cairo and Dar Es Salaam.

  • On which days can I fly direct from Cairo to Dar Es Salaam?

    You can catch a nonstop flight from Cairo to Dar Es Salaam on on Tuesday, Thursday, and Saturday.
